Output 860a59e6ccdfa81fa2d12449c0534b5649774e118496b384cbb0619e8261aa55:4

value
772000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 258ceb3f905894da15a34447326895be2cafa54f OP_EQUAL
address
357Zjrtcv6PzERLX57V51anPDHDziYjwCx
transaction
860a59e6ccdfa81fa2d12449c0534b5649774e118496b384cbb0619e8261aa55
spent
true